Completely remodeled, nearly half an acre, and three distinct living spaces designed for the way families actually live. This Martintowne property blends modern finishes, exceptional functionality, and a location that's hard to beat in North Augusta. From the moment you arrive, it's clear this renovation was approached with intention. Rather than simply updating finishes, the layout was thoughtfully reimagined to create a more open and connected main living area while preserving the multiple living spaces that make the home so functional. The owner's suite was also redesigned to accommodate a larger, more luxurious bathroom, blending modern living with the flexibility that buyers continue to value. Natural light pours through the home, highlighting the warm wood tone LVP flooring, updated lighting, and carefully selected finishes throughout. The main level now serves as the heart of the home with a spacious great room that flows effortlessly into a stunning kitchen featuring custom soft close cabinetry, quartz countertops, a subway tile backsplash with a decorative accent border, stainless steel appliances including the refrigerator, a dedicated vent hood, and a large island with bar seating. Just off the kitchen, an additional nook offers the flexibility to serve as a home office, formal dining area, or whatever best fits your lifestyle. One of the home's most inviting spaces is the cozy step down family room, anchored by a beautiful fireplace that creates the perfect setting for movie nights, holidays, or simply unwinding at the end of the day. Downstairs, the lower level flex room provides yet another gathering space that's ideal for a media room, game room, home gym, playroom, or hobby area. A private lower level bedroom with an adjoining room that works perfectly as a walk in closet, dressing room, office, or additional storage creates an ideal setup for guests, teenagers, or multigenerational living. Upstairs, the owner's suite continues the home's thoughtful design with two closets, a custom dual vanity, designer lighting, a beautifully tiled shower, and high quality Delta fixtures. Two additional bedrooms and a second fully remodeled bathroom complete the upper level. Outside, the nearly half acre lot offers room that's becoming increasingly difficult to find in North Augusta. The home sits comfortably in the center of the property, providing excellent separation from neighboring homes while maintaining a low maintenance yard. The expansive rear concrete patio creates an ideal space for entertaining, and the layout of the lot provides convenient access to the backyard for trailers, recreational equipment, or future projects. Recently painted exterior finishes and mature trees add to the property's curb appeal while enhancing the sense of privacy. Major improvements including a two year old roof, brand new HVAC system, brand new water heater, newer windows, and a complete top to bottom renovation mean the next owner can simply move in and enjoy. Located in the established Martintowne neighborhood just minutes from Interstate 20, Downtown North Augusta, shopping, dining, and access to the North Augusta Greeneway, this property delivers a rare combination of location, quality, space, and value that's difficult to recreate at this price point.
